Reducing Waste Through Sustainable Packing
One of the biggest environmental challenges during a move is excess waste. Cardboard boxes, plastic wrap, and foam fillers often end up in landfills after a single use.
Eco-friendly packing solutions include:
-
Reusable plastic moving bins instead of disposable cardboard boxes
-
Biodegradable packing peanuts and recycled paper
-
Towels, blankets, and clothing used as protective wrapping
-
Renting packing materials rather than buying new ones
By cutting down on single-use supplies, green moving reduces landfill overflow and conserves raw materials.
Lowering Carbon Emissions During Transportation
Transportation is a major contributor to pollution during any move. Large trucks burn significant amounts of fuel, releasing greenhouse gases into the atmosphere.
Green moving practices help reduce emissions by:
-
Using fuel-efficient or electric moving vehicles
-
Planning optimized routes to avoid unnecessary mileage
-
Consolidating shipments when possible
-
Choosing local movers to reduce long-distance transport
These steps directly decrease carbon output and support cleaner air quality.
Encouraging Reuse, Donation, and Recycling
Moving presents an ideal opportunity to reassess belongings. Transporting items that are no longer needed wastes fuel, space, and energy.
Environmentally responsible movers often:
-
Donate usable furniture, clothing, and appliances
-
Recycle electronics, paper, and metals properly
-
Sell or give away items instead of discarding them
This approach extends the life cycle of products and reduces the demand for new manufacturing, which in turn conserves natural resources.

Frequently Asked Questions
What makes a moving company environmentally friendly?
An eco-friendly moving company uses sustainable packing materials, fuel-efficient vehicles, waste reduction strategies, and responsible recycling or donation programs.
Are green moving practices more expensive?
Not necessarily. Reusable materials, reduced fuel use, and donating items instead of transporting them can often lower overall moving costs.
Can I practice green moving without hiring a professional mover?
Yes. You can use reusable boxes, declutter responsibly, plan efficient routes, and recycle packing materials on your own.
How do reusable moving bins help the environment?
Reusable bins eliminate the need for disposable cardboard boxes, reducing deforestation, manufacturing emissions, and landfill waste.
Does donating items before a move really make a difference?
Absolutely. Donations reduce waste, support local communities, and prevent usable goods from ending up in landfills.
Are electric moving trucks widely available?
Availability is growing. While not everywhere yet, many moving companies are gradually adding electric or hybrid vehicles to their fleets.
